Java Software Engineer
We are looking for a great backend developer who is proficient with Java Your primary focus will be on developing backend components and restful APIs and implementing them in a well-known Spring Boot framework. You will ensure that these components and the overall application are robust and easy to maintain. You will coordinate with the rest of the team working on different layers of the infrastructure. Therefore, a commitment to collaborative problem solving, sophisticated design, and quality products are important.
Responsibilities
Developing backend components using Java, Spring Boot, JPA, Hibernate
Building reusable components and libraries for future use
Translating high-level architecture into high-quality code
Optimizing components for maximum performance across a vast array of web-capable devices and browsers
Unit testing
Skills
Strong proficiency in Java, Spring, Spring boot, hibernate, Core Java, Microservices architecture
Thorough understanding of multithreading and its core principles
Design patterns and architecture
Strong data structure and problem-solving skills
Experience in working with RESTful APIs
Ability to understand business requirements and translate them into technical requirements
A knack for benchmarking and optimization
Familiarity with code versioning tools such as Git.
Knowledge of CICD processes
*
*
Qualifications
Minimum 2 years experience in developing RESTful APIs in Java & Spring
Start-up experience is a plus
Strong accountability, work ethic, and sense of urgency
Experience working with a remote team is a plus
Raise the bar for technical standards, performance, reliability, and overall code quality
Bachelor’s degree (or higher) in Computer Science or equivalent
Job Type
Payroll
Positions
Backend Developers
Full-Stack Developers
Must have Skills
Languages
english - Fluent
hindi - Fluent
Refer a friend for this role and earn
12.25 USD
Use the share options below Learn More
Refer a friend for this role and earn {{(JobDetailByID.referral_fee > 0) ? getExchangeDecimalRateData((JobDetailByID.referral_fee/4)): getExchangeDecimalRateData(49/4) | number : 0 }} {{currency_code}}
Don’t forget to share your referral URL
6 - 13 K/Year USD (Annual salary)
Longterm (Duration)
Onsite Jaipur, Rajasthan, India
Aayush K